Chris Mendiola thought he was honoring a rescued dog in the most permanent way possible, but the internet had other ideas. A tattoo he copied from the pup’s body turned out to mean something far more ordinary than he expected, and the reveal made the whole story instantly awkward.
After rescuing a dog in Texas, Mendiola noticed a symbol on the animal and assumed it had been left by abusive former owners. Wanting to show support, he got the same mark tattooed on his upper arm, only to later learn that the symbol was not a cruel message at all.

Mendiola says that he knew what the tattoo represented all along: "We talked to our vet about the tattoo. I knew what it meant." However, the internet is not convinced.
Chris said, "I get to carry my dog with me everywhere I go." He added, "I can just look down and know I have a part of him with me at all times."
"A lot of people are saying, 'I'd do anything for my pet,' but would you?" he asked. "Would you get a neutered sign tattooed on your bicep?"
